Pre-Breakfast Gym Sessions: Fueling Your Workout Or Fast-Tracking Fatigue?

should you go to the gym before breakfast

Deciding whether to hit the gym before breakfast is a common dilemma for fitness enthusiasts. Proponents argue that exercising in a fasted state can boost fat burning, as your body taps into stored fat for energy when glycogen levels are low. However, opponents suggest that working out on an empty stomach may lead to decreased energy levels, potentially compromising the intensity and effectiveness of your workout. Additionally, fueling your body with a light meal beforehand can enhance performance and aid in muscle recovery. Ultimately, the choice depends on individual goals, preferences, and how your body responds to morning workouts without food.

Fasted Cardio Benefits: Burns more fat due to lower glycogen levels, potentially enhancing weight loss

When considering whether to go to the gym before breakfast, one of the most discussed benefits is the concept of fasted cardio. Fasted cardio involves exercising in a fasting state, typically first thing in the morning before consuming any calories. The primary rationale behind this practice is that it can lead to increased fat burning due to lower glycogen levels in the body. During sleep, your body uses stored glycogen for energy, and by the time you wake up, these levels are naturally depleted. Engaging in cardio exercises in this state forces your body to rely more heavily on fat as a fuel source, potentially enhancing weight loss.

The science behind fasted cardio is rooted in the body’s energy metabolism. When glycogen stores are low, the body shifts to using free fatty acids as its primary energy source. This process, known as lipolysis, breaks down stored fat to meet the energy demands of the workout. Studies suggest that exercising in a fasted state can increase the rate of fat oxidation, meaning more fat is burned during the activity. While this doesn’t necessarily translate to greater overall fat loss over time, it can be a useful strategy for those looking to maximize fat burning during their workouts.

Another advantage of fasted cardio is its potential to improve metabolic flexibility. Metabolic flexibility refers to the body’s ability to switch efficiently between using carbohydrates and fats for energy. Regularly engaging in fasted workouts may train your body to become more adept at utilizing fat as fuel, even when glycogen levels are not depleted. This can lead to better endurance and sustained energy levels throughout the day, which is particularly beneficial for individuals focused on long-term weight management.

However, it’s important to approach fasted cardio with caution, especially if you’re new to this practice. Intense or prolonged exercise in a fasted state can lead to fatigue, dizziness, or decreased performance, particularly for those who are not accustomed to it. Starting with low- to moderate-intensity activities, such as brisk walking, cycling, or light jogging, is advisable. Gradually increasing the intensity and duration of your workouts will help your body adapt to using fat as a primary energy source without compromising your performance.

Lastly, while fasted cardio can enhance fat burning during exercise, it’s essential to combine it with a balanced diet and overall calorie control for significant weight loss. Simply relying on fasted workouts without addressing dietary habits may yield limited results. Additionally, listening to your body and fueling it appropriately post-workout is crucial for recovery and maintaining muscle mass. For those considering fasted cardio, it’s a tool that, when used correctly, can complement a comprehensive weight loss strategy by leveraging the body’s natural metabolic processes.

Energy Levels: Pre-workout meals boost energy, reducing fatigue and improving workout performance

Consuming a pre-workout meal before hitting the gym can significantly impact your energy levels, directly influencing your workout performance. When you exercise on an empty stomach, your body relies primarily on stored glycogen for fuel. However, glycogen stores are limited, and depleting them quickly can lead to fatigue and decreased endurance. A well-timed pre-workout meal replenishes these stores, providing a steady supply of energy to power you through your session. This is especially crucial for morning workouts, where your body has likely been fasting overnight, leaving you with lower energy reserves.

The type of pre-workout meal matters just as much as the timing. Opt for a balanced combination of carbohydrates and protein, as these macronutrients are essential for sustained energy. Carbohydrates are your body’s preferred energy source, and consuming them before exercise ensures that your muscles have the glucose they need to function optimally. Pairing carbs with protein helps slow the absorption of sugar, preventing energy spikes and crashes while also supporting muscle repair and growth. For example, a banana with peanut butter or a small bowl of oatmeal with Greek yogurt can provide the right mix of nutrients to fuel your workout effectively.

A pre-workout meal also helps stabilize blood sugar levels, which is critical for maintaining energy during exercise. Low blood sugar can cause dizziness, weakness, and a lack of focus, all of which hinder performance. By eating before your workout, you ensure that your blood sugar remains within a healthy range, allowing you to train with intensity and focus. This is particularly important for high-intensity or long-duration workouts, where consistent energy is key to achieving your fitness goals.

Moreover, a pre-workout meal can enhance mental alertness, which is often overlooked but equally important for a productive gym session. When your body is properly fueled, your brain functions better, improving coordination, reaction time, and overall motivation. This mental edge can make the difference between a mediocre workout and one where you push your limits and see progress. Even a small snack, like a piece of fruit or a handful of nuts, can provide the mental and physical boost needed to maximize your efforts.

Lastly, incorporating a pre-workout meal into your routine can help you avoid the pitfalls of training in a fasted state, such as muscle breakdown and reduced strength. When your body lacks fuel, it may start breaking down muscle tissue for energy, counteracting your efforts to build strength and size. By providing your body with the nutrients it needs, you preserve muscle mass and ensure that your energy is derived from the right sources. This not only improves your current workout but also supports long-term fitness gains. In summary, prioritizing a pre-workout meal is a simple yet effective strategy to boost energy levels, reduce fatigue, and enhance overall workout performance.

Muscle Preservation: Eating before gym prevents muscle breakdown by maintaining amino acid levels

When considering whether to go to the gym before breakfast, one of the key factors to weigh is muscle preservation. Exercising in a fasted state, such as first thing in the morning before eating, can lead to increased muscle breakdown due to lower amino acid levels in the bloodstream. Amino acids, particularly branched-chain amino acids (BCAAs) like leucine, are essential for muscle repair and growth. During exercise, the body relies on these amino acids to fuel muscles and prevent catabolism, or muscle tissue breakdown. Without adequate amino acids from a pre-workout meal, the body may turn to muscle protein as an energy source, compromising hard-earned muscle mass.

Eating before the gym helps maintain optimal amino acid levels, which is critical for muscle preservation. Consuming a balanced meal containing protein and carbohydrates 30 to 60 minutes before exercise ensures that amino acids are readily available in the bloodstream. This availability signals to the body that it does not need to break down muscle tissue for energy, as sufficient fuel is already present. For example, a pre-workout meal like Greek yogurt with fruit or a protein smoothie provides the necessary amino acids to support muscle integrity during training. This simple step can significantly reduce the risk of muscle loss, especially during intense or prolonged workouts.

Another important aspect of muscle preservation is the role of insulin, which is stimulated by eating. Insulin is an anabolic hormone that promotes muscle growth and inhibits muscle breakdown. When you eat before exercising, insulin levels rise, creating an anti-catabolic environment that protects muscle tissue. In contrast, fasted training results in lower insulin levels, which can increase the rate of muscle protein breakdown. By consuming a meal with protein and carbs before the gym, you not only provide immediate fuel but also create hormonal conditions that favor muscle preservation over degradation.

Additionally, maintaining amino acid levels through pre-workout nutrition supports muscle recovery post-exercise. When muscles are adequately fueled during a workout, they experience less damage and require fewer repairs afterward. This means faster recovery times and reduced soreness, allowing for more consistent training. Skipping a pre-workout meal, on the other hand, can lead to greater muscle damage and prolonged recovery periods, potentially hindering progress. For those focused on building or maintaining muscle mass, prioritizing pre-workout nutrition is a non-negotiable strategy.

Lastly, while some argue that fasted training can enhance fat burning, the potential muscle loss outweighs this benefit for many individuals, especially those with muscle-building goals. Preserving muscle mass is crucial not only for aesthetics but also for metabolic health, as muscle tissue is metabolically active and supports overall calorie burning. By eating before the gym and maintaining amino acid levels, you ensure that your body targets fat for energy while safeguarding muscle. This approach aligns with long-term fitness goals, promoting a lean, strong physique without sacrificing muscle integrity. In summary, for muscle preservation, eating before the gym is a scientifically supported strategy that prevents muscle breakdown by keeping amino acid levels stable and optimal.

Metabolism Impact: Morning exercise on empty stomach may increase metabolic rate temporarily

Engaging in morning exercise on an empty stomach, often referred to as fasted cardio, has been a topic of interest for those looking to optimize their metabolic rate. The idea is rooted in the concept that when you wake up, your body has been in a fasting state throughout the night, and glycogen stores may be depleted. During exercise under these conditions, the body may rely more heavily on fat as a fuel source, which can temporarily increase the metabolic rate. This process, known as lipolysis, involves breaking down stored fats to provide energy, potentially leading to a higher calorie burn during and after the workout.

The temporary increase in metabolic rate is often attributed to the excess post-exercise oxygen consumption (EPOC) effect, where the body continues to consume oxygen at an elevated rate after exercise to restore itself to a resting state. When exercising in a fasted state, the EPOC effect may be slightly more pronounced due to the body's increased reliance on fat metabolism. This can lead to a greater calorie expenditure not only during the exercise session but also for a short period afterward, contributing to the overall metabolic impact.

However, it’s important to note that while the metabolic rate may increase temporarily, the overall impact on fat loss or metabolic health is influenced by various factors, including the intensity and duration of the exercise, individual fitness levels, and dietary habits throughout the day. For some individuals, exercising on an empty stomach may lead to decreased performance due to lower energy levels, which could limit the effectiveness of the workout. Therefore, while the metabolic boost is a potential benefit, it should be weighed against personal energy needs and exercise goals.

Research on this topic has yielded mixed results, with some studies suggesting a modest increase in fat oxidation during fasted morning exercise, while others find no significant difference in overall fat loss compared to exercising after a meal. The key takeaway is that the metabolic impact of morning exercise on an empty stomach is temporary and may not be a game-changer for everyone. It can be a useful strategy for those who tolerate it well and aim to maximize fat burning during their workouts, but it is not a one-size-fits-all solution.

Incorporating fasted morning exercise into your routine should be done thoughtfully, considering your body’s response to training without fuel. If you decide to try it, start with low- to moderate-intensity activities like walking, cycling, or yoga to minimize the risk of fatigue or dizziness. Listening to your body and ensuring you stay hydrated are also crucial steps. For those with specific fitness or health goals, consulting a fitness professional or nutritionist can provide personalized guidance on whether this approach aligns with your needs.

Ultimately, the decision to go to the gym before breakfast should be based on individual preferences, energy levels, and how your body responds to fasted exercise. While the temporary metabolic rate increase is a potential benefit, it is just one factor to consider in a holistic approach to fitness and health. Combining consistent exercise, a balanced diet, and adequate rest remains the foundation for achieving long-term metabolic and overall well-being.

Individual Tolerance: Some feel nauseous without food; others thrive on fasted workouts

When considering whether to go to the gym before breakfast, individual tolerance plays a pivotal role in determining what works best for your body. Some individuals experience nausea or dizziness when exercising on an empty stomach, as their bodies require fuel to sustain physical activity. This discomfort often stems from low blood sugar levels, which can lead to lightheadedness, fatigue, or even a lack of focus during workouts. For these individuals, consuming a light snack—such as a banana, a handful of nuts, or a small protein shake—before exercising can provide the necessary energy to perform effectively without feeling unwell. Listening to your body and recognizing these signals is crucial to avoid negative experiences during fasted workouts.

On the other hand, many people thrive on fasted workouts and report increased energy and focus when exercising before eating. This phenomenon is often attributed to the body’s ability to tap into stored fat for energy, potentially enhancing fat burning during exercise. Additionally, some individuals find that working out on an empty stomach reduces feelings of heaviness or discomfort that can come with digesting food during physical activity. For these individuals, fasted workouts align with their body’s natural rhythm, allowing them to push harder and feel more energized throughout the session. However, this tolerance varies widely, and what works for one person may not work for another.

Experimentation is key to understanding your individual tolerance to fasted workouts. Start by trying a low- to moderate-intensity session without eating beforehand and observe how your body responds. If you feel nauseous, weak, or unable to perform at your usual level, consider adjusting your routine by having a small pre-workout meal. Conversely, if you feel strong, focused, and energized, fasted workouts may be a viable option for you. Gradually increasing the intensity or duration of your workouts can also help you gauge your body’s limits and preferences.

It’s important to note that factors such as metabolism, fitness level, and overall health influence how your body handles fasted exercise. For example, individuals with slower metabolisms or those who are new to fitness may struggle more with fasted workouts, while seasoned athletes or those with faster metabolisms might adapt more easily. Additionally, hydration levels and sleep quality can impact your tolerance, as dehydration or fatigue can exacerbate feelings of nausea or weakness during exercise.

Ultimately, the decision to go to the gym before breakfast should be based on your personal experience and comfort. If you consistently feel nauseous or unwell without food, prioritize fueling your body before working out. If you thrive on fasted workouts and enjoy the benefits they offer, there’s no need to force a pre-workout meal. The goal is to find a routine that supports your energy levels, performance, and overall well-being, ensuring that your fitness journey remains sustainable and enjoyable.
